Types and Sources of Water Damage
Water damage can come from various sources, considerably affecting homes and businesses alike. Common types include flooding, leaks, and appliance malfunctions. Flooding may result from heavy rainfall, storm surges, or overflowing rivers, leading to significant structural damage. Leaks often stem from worn-out pipes, burst fittings, or faulty roofing, allowing water to infiltrate walls and foundations.
Appliance failures, such as broken dishwashers or water heaters, can release substantial amounts of water in a short period, causing rapid damage. Additionally, issues like sewage backups pose safety hazards alongside property damage. Each source of water damage requires prompt action to mitigate further complications, as extended contact can lead to fungal development and deterioration of materials. Comprehending these types and causes is vital for effective prevention and restoration strategies, ensuring properties remain safe and sound.

What to Expect in the Recovery Procedure
The restoration process following water damage requires various crucial stages aimed at restore the premises to its pre-damage condition. Initially, a detailed assessment is undertaken to figure out the extent of the damage and locate any conceivable threats. This consists of examining carefully walls, floors, and personal belongings.
Next, moisture removal begins immediately to minimize further damage. Powerful extraction equipment and vacuums remove standing water, while specialized equipment dries impacted spaces. Once the space is dry, technicians sanitize and clean surfaces to inhibit mold development.
Repairs and rebuilding follow, focusing on restoring structural integrity. This may involve substituting drywall, flooring, or insulation. Finally, a comprehensive evaluation verifies that all recovery work meet industry standards.
Throughout the execution, communication with property owners is critical, imparting bulletins and counsel. By maintaining these steps, restoration services intend to rapidly and skillfully restore homes impacted by water damage.

How to Protect Against Upcoming Water Damage
Selecting a restoration service with the right qualities is just one step in protecting a property from future issues. Homeowners must also implement preventive measures to prevent water damage. Regularly inspecting roof surfaces, gutters, and downspouts is crucial; clogged gutters can lead to overflow and leaks. Additionally, ensuring proper grading around the foundation helps direct water away from the home.
Installing sump pumps in basements and employing water detection devices can give early notifications of possible leaks. It is also smart to maintain pipe systems by looking for leaks and swapping outdated pipes. Homeowners should be watchful during heavy rainfall, sealing entry points to avoid water intrusion.
Finally, establishing a thorough contingency plan that incorporates shutting off the water supply can minimize harm during unexpected emergencies. By taking these steps, property owners can considerably reduce the risk of future water damage and preserve their home's structural integrity.

How Can I check for hidden moisture damage in My Home?
To find concealed water damage, assess ceilings and walls for mold, discoloration, or peeling paint. Check for damp spots and musty odors, and check plumbing fixtures for leaks. A moisture detector can also be useful.
What Are the Health Hazards Associated With Water Damage?
Water damage creates several health risks, such as mold growth, which can cause respiratory issues, allergies, and infections. Contaminated water may introduce dangerous pathogens, further exacerbating health problems for vulnerable individuals and families.
Will My Insurance Cover Water Damage Restoration Costs?
Coverage for water damage restoration expenses varies by policy. Typically, the cause of the damage determines coverage, including scenarios like a burst pipe or flooding. Homeowners must review their plan details to understand protection information.
How Much Duration Does Water Damage Restoration Generally Take?
Water damage restoration typically takes between 3 to 5 days, depending on the extent of the damage and the drying procedure. Factors such as intensity, materials affected, and the restoration team's efficiency also impact the timeline.
